Barcelona are reportedly keen on securing a deal for Viitorul Constanta's Ianis Hagi, the son of Romania legend Gheorghe Hagi.

Barcelona have reportedly identified Viitorul Constanta youngster Ianis Hagi as a potential summer signing.

The Catalan giants are allegedly struggling to raise the funds to sign Antoine Griezmann from Atletico Madrid, although it appears that there remains a desire to bring in prospects for the future.

According to AS, consideration is being given to signing Hagi, who is the son of Romania legend Gheorghe Hagi.

The 20-year-old is already considered to be one of the star players at Viitorul Constanta, netting a total of 16 goals from 45 league appearances.

Hagi also starred for Romania at the recent Under-21 European Championship, performances which have seemingly led to interest from Barcelona.

The report adds that the La Liga champions would look to loan Hagi to Real Valladolid next season if they can agree a deal with Viitorul.
